Debris from the June 29 storm smashed the back windshield of this car parked in the Wellington neighborhood of Manassas.

Friday night was a tumultuous weather night for the Northern Virginia area. Prince William County, Manassas and Manassas Park were hit hard by power outages.

Dominion Power's interactive outage map shows that countywide, 76,912 customers are without power. For NOVEC customers, 8,529 Prince William County customers are without power. In Manassas Park, NOVEC's outage map shows 722 without power.
